| Description | The purpose of this investigation was to establish the relative roles of solar wind and the internal plasma processes in shaping the structure and dynamics of Jupiter's magnetosphere. We carried out several investigations to establish these roles. Three new research papers have resulted from this work. In the following we provide brief summaries of the main findings. |
